Journal: :Chemical communications 2005
Minhua Cao Xinglong Wu Xiaoyan He Changwen Hu

Prussian blue analogue Co3[Co(CN)6]2 nanostructures with morphologies of truncated nanocubes (polyhedra), cubes and rods, were synthesized in large quantities by a direct dissociation of the single-source precursor K3[Co(CN)6] in a microemulsion system; the molar ratio of H2O to surfactant and the concentration of K3[Co(CN)6] both played important roles in determining the shape of the product.

Journal: :Chemical communications 2005
Hao-Ling Sun Hongtao Shi Fei Zhao Limin Qi Song Gao

Unique nanorods and nanobelts of Prussian blue (PB) analogue SmFe(CN)6.4H2O have been successfully synthesized by using reverse micelles as colloidal soft templates; magnetic studies show that the shape of the low-dimensional nanoscale material is a dominating factor for its coercivity due to the effect of shape anisotropy.

Journal: :Chemical communications 2016
Qi Meng Wei Zhang Ming Hu Ji-Sen Jiang

Prussian blue (PB) mesocrystals with Na as the alkaline metal were synthesized and used as cathode materials in Na-ion batteries. The mesocrystalline structure endowed PB with very different phase change behavior and electrochemical performance in contrast to PB single-crystals in cyclic voltammograms and galvanostatic discharge/charge voltage profiles of PB/Na half-cells.

Journal: :Chemical communications 2005
Karena W Chapman Peter D Southon Colin L Weeks Cameron J Kepert

The family of dehydrated nanoporous Prussian Blue analogues, M(II)3[Co(III)(CN)6]2 (M(II) = Mn, Fe, Co, Ni, Cu, Zn, Cd), which contain coordinatively unsaturated divalent metal cations, undergoes reversible sorption of hydrogen gas up to 1.2 wt% (at 77 K, 101.3 kPa), the capacity of which depends on the metal ion.
